Remote access VPNs typically use VPN gateways.

Explanation:
Remote access VPNs establish an encrypted tunnel between a client and a network edge device that terminates the VPN and enforces security policies. That edge device, commonly called a VPN gateway or VPN concentrator, handles authentication, encryption, and tunnel management. Because the VPN must be terminated somewhere with policy enforcement, remote access VPNs typically use a VPN gateway. Without a gateway, the tunnel cannot be established and managed.
